Summary

NVIDIA started GeForce RTX 3050 8 GB sales 4 January 2022 at a recommended price of $249. This is a desktop graphics card based on an Ampere architecture and made with 8 nm manufacturing process. It is primarily aimed at gamer market. 8 GB of GDDR6 memory clocked at 1.75 GHz are supplied, and together with 128 Bit memory interface this creates a bandwidth of 224.0 GB/s.

Compatibility-wise, this is a dual-slot graphics card attached via PCIe 4.0 x8 interface. Its manufacturer default version has a length of 242 mm. 1x 8-pin power connector is required, and power consumption is at 130 Watt.

Passmark

This is the most ubiquitous GPU benchmark. It gives the graphics card a thorough evaluation under various types of load, providing four separate benchmarks for Direct3D versions 9, 10, 11 and 12 (the last being done in 4K resolution if possible), and few more tests engaging DirectCompute capabilities.
